Rheingau
Hectares under vine: 3,185 (2023)
Climate: Protected by the Taunus mountain and the forest above, the Rheingau has mild winters and warm summers
Soils: heavy tertiary marl soils; slate, quartzite, pebbles and sandstone; Clay; deep, mostly calcareous soils of sandy loess or loess; medium and deep phyllite schists
Varieties: 2019 [white 85.6%, red 14.4%]: Riesling (77.7%), Spätburgunder (12.2%), plus small percentages of other grapes like Weissburgunder, Chardonnay
Bereich: 1, Johannisberg
Einzellagen: 129, including Assmanshausen Höllenberg, Rüdesheim Berg Schlossberg, Schloss Johannisberg, Hattenheim Steinberg, Kiedrich Gräfenberg, Erbach Marcobrunn, and Hochheim Hölle
